bpf,fork: wipe ->bpf_storage before bailouts that access it
Currently, copy_process() can bail out to free_task() before p->bpf_storage has been initialized, with this call graph (shown here for the !CONFIG_MEMCG case): copy_process dup_task_struct arch_dup_task_struct [copies the entire task_struct, including ->bpf_storage member] [RLIMIT_NPROC check fails] delayed_free_task free_task bpf_task_storage_free rcu_dereference(task->bpf_storage) bpf_local_storage_destroy In this case, the nascent task's ->bpf_storage member that bpf_local_storage_destroy() operates on is a plain copy of the parent's ->bpf_storage pointer, not a real initialized pointer. This leads to badness (kernel hangs, UAF). This is reachable as long as the process calling fork() has been inserted into a task storage map.
